Star Wars Jedi: Fallen Orderhas only been out for a little over a week, but modders are already getting to work on the PC version of the game. The first mods to come out forJedi: Fallen Orderare changes to the protagonist Cal Kestis' looks. The modsmay not make beatingFallen Order’sbosses easier, but a new look can freshen up the game.

For those that are getting a little tired of looking at Cal, modders have already begun with visual mods to change around the Jedi’s looks. There is even a couple mods to change Cal’s outfit, as while ponchos are nice and varied, there’s not much that can be done with the clothing underneath. Of the recent mods,Jedi: Fallen Order’s Better Call Cal mod appears to be the best. It offers two new graphical overhauls for Cal–one with a shaved head, and the second with a slicked-back hairdo. Both of them turn his black, so for those players that aren’t fond of Cal’s red hair can change it up a bit. There is also the Mature Cal mod, which gives the man a “mature” mustache and a bit of a face touch-up to make him look older. It’s hard to tell if Cal really looks more mature, but the mustache is amusing to look at.

For those fine with Cal’s looks, there are a few new outfit mods they can download instead. The White Knight mod changes up Cal’s clothing to a white and green color and provides a matching poncho to boot. The Dark Knight mod changes Cal’s outfit to a black and red palette. It isn’t quite as evil looking as someone might think, so it’s still fitting for the Jedi to wear. It’s not likeFallen Orderhas a red lightsaber color to equip, anyway.
